iPhone production resumes at key factory in China, but with only 10% of workforce

February 10, 2020

The coronavirus outbreak continues to affect smartphone production in China – output for the first quarter could drop by as much as 50% – but one new report suggests there’s finally a glimmer of hope for Apple’s extensive iPhone lineup.

Only 10% of the workforce has returned

Reuters claims Apple supplier Foxconn recently gained approval to resume production at its largest iPhone factory, situated in the Chinese city of Zhengzhou, also known as iPhone City. Today’s news comes after the company was forced to delay plans to restart production by one week following the Chinese New Year celebrations because of the coronavirus outbreak.
